Abstract :
The complete control design of an induction motor using input-output linearization technique is presented in this paper. The motor model, written in stationary reference frame, is nonlinear with respect to the state variables and linear in the control. The input-output linearizing controller decouples the flux control from the speed control, that makes the dynamics and level of speed and flux reference arbitrary. However, in practice, magnetic saturation and rotor time constant limit the evolution of the machine flux, and the inverter limits the evolution of the speed. In this paper an optimal trajectory of flux reference is generated maximizing the torque and taking into account the machine saturation and the motor limits. The implementation of the proposed scheme is discussed
